Before we start showing off the adorable faces, let's talk about the importance of responsible pet ownership. Choosing a dog is a huge commitment – it's not just about getting a cute puppy, it's about welcoming a loyal companion into your life for the next 10, 12, or even 15+ years. This means understanding their needs, providing proper training, socialization, and, of course, lots of love and attention. First up, we have the ever-popular Golden Retriever! These gorgeous dogs are known for their friendly and gentle nature. They're incredibly intelligent, eager to please, and make fantastic family pets. Golden Retrievers are relatively active, needing a good amount of exercise, but they are also incredibly adaptable to different living situations, making them suitable for both houses with yards and apartments with regular walks. Next, we've got some adorable Labrador Retrievers. Similar to Golden Retrievers in temperament, Labs are also known for their intelligence, loyalty, and playful energy. They are incredibly versatile dogs, excelling in various canine activities, from agility to hunting. (Shows Labrador Retriever puppies via camera). For those looking for a smaller companion, we have some charming Cavalier King Charles Spaniels. These sweet-natured dogs are known for their gentle and affectionate personalities. They are relatively low-shedding and make wonderful apartment dogs, although they still need regular exercise and mental stimulation. (Shows Cavalier King Charles Spaniel puppies via camera). Now, if you're looking for a more independent and protective breed, we have some magnificent German Shepherds. These intelligent and loyal dogs are known for their protective instincts and their incredible intelligence. They require a lot of training and socialization, but with proper guidance, they can be wonderful family dogs. They also need a significant amount of exercise. We also have some playful French Bulldogs! These charming pups are known for their quirky personalities and relatively low-maintenance needs. They’re great for apartment living, but still need regular walks and playtime. (Shows French Bulldog puppies via camera). Their adorable bat ears and wrinkly faces are hard to resist! It's important to note that French Bulldogs can be prone to certain health issues, so finding a reputable breeder is crucial.

And finally, for those who love a bit of playful mischief, we have some energetic Australian Shepherds! These intelligent and highly trainable dogs are known for their herding instincts and boundless energy. They require a significant amount of exercise and mental stimulation. (Shows Australian Shepherd puppies via camera). They're extremely intelligent and need consistent training and socialization to thrive. These are not dogs for first-time owners unless you're prepared for a challenge!
